Ogun State Government partners Wole Soyinka for third edtion of drums festival
The festival promises to be the best that has happened in the whole of Africa and beyond.
The drums festival is expected to have 17 troups from African countries , 60 private troups with an attendance from 20 other states.
According to Mrs.Yetunde Onanuga" This year's edition will be bigger and better and has assumed an international dimension. A conference/workshop and exhibition will be conveyed by Prof. Soyinka at the Olumo Rock Tourist Complex. This will further contexualise the festival for better understanding and part of the side attraction is an endurance trek tagged Walking for the Drum. Drum for Africans is a symbol of loyality, and companionship. Drums are an important part of Africa's sound future. Drum celebrates Africa's wealth and mobilizes patriots to war. The festival aims to retell the story of African drum culture and praises its strength to promote and protect its legacy. The theme of, "Reviving our culture in drums" will be followed in the Annual Drums Festival. Wole Soyinka will grace the event on the 20th April at Olumo Rock tourist complex. On the next day, there will be grand finale and the closing ceremony.

"Other attractions for the festival will be an endurance trek which will come up on the 17th of April with the theme: 'Walking for drum'. The road will be made known to all. According to the Governor Ibikunle Amosun, the festival will take in the third week of April. The festival is expected to start from 19th and will go on till 21st April.
According to the Federal Ministry of Information and Culture, "Africans have a rich culture. We have drums that predate African civilizations and this is what makes Africans to be great. The drum is very important beyond entertainment. Indeed, I want to relate it to or maybe, situate it with what the social media is as important to us as with what drums did then. In the days of our forebears, it was the drums they used to disseminate information to talk about one another; that they used during wars; even to say something that was about to happen. They have social drums."
